My motherboard has a Realtek ALC892 and when using an S/PDIF cable it only outputs 2.1 channel audio when I need Dolby 5.1. My understanding is that due to the bandwidth, 5.1 channel audio can only be transmitted via S/PDIF once it's compressed in a Dolby format and I'll need a sound card for that? I think I need an external sound card because Crossfire hasn't left me any room to work with inside. Would this Diamond external sound card work?http://www.diamondmm.com/xs71u-diamond-xtreme-sound-usb...
My receiver supports Dolby Digital and Pro Logic 2 if that makes a difference. Any help would be greatly appreciated.
